Well, the closer I look at the gen photos, the more I realize that DSN's original dial had the markers pushed a bit too far out to the edges. So, the new dial might be *just* a bit too pushed inwards. When it comes right down to it, there was only 300 made, so any of these difference we're pointing out after STUDYING side by side hi res photos are really splitting hairs. ;)

The 082 is still a VERY accurate rep, whether it's the V.1 dial or the V.2 dial.

Oh, the gen dials are all engraved and then filled with lume, so a "sausage" or painted rep dial is as close as you're going to get.
